Mercia, Offa, Penny, Group II with portrait, Ethelwald, obv. diademed bust right to edge of coin, within inner circle, OFFA REX around, rev. flower of four petals dividing ED-IL-VA-LD in angles, saltire on cross botonnée at centre, 20.1 grains/1.30 grams (N.310; cf. Blunt 57; same dies as SCBI, Mack 562, ex. Ryan 614), almost extremely fine, rare

Lot Essay

Found at Aiskew, Bedale, North Yorkshire, 1992
